Prepare detailed financial records

When selling a specialty food truck festivals business like Gourmet Wheel Gatherings, it is essential to prepare detailed financial records to present to potential buyers. These records should provide a clear and accurate picture of the business's financial health and performance, helping to instill confidence in prospective buyers and facilitating a smooth and transparent sales process.

Here are some key financial records that should be prepared:

  • Profit and Loss Statements: These statements provide a summary of the business's revenues, costs, and expenses over a specific period, typically on a monthly or annual basis. They offer insights into the business's profitability and financial performance.
  • Balance Sheets: Balance sheets provide a snapshot of the business's financial position at a specific point in time, detailing its assets, liabilities, and equity. This information is crucial for assessing the business's overall financial health and solvency.
  • Cash Flow Statements: Cash flow statements track the inflow and outflow of cash within the business, offering a detailed look at how cash is being generated and utilized. This is important for understanding the business's liquidity and ability to meet its financial obligations.
  • Tax Returns and Filings: Providing comprehensive tax returns and filings will demonstrate the business's compliance with tax regulations and its financial obligations to the government. It also gives potential buyers a clear understanding of the business's tax liabilities.
  • Accounts Receivable and Payable: Detailed records of accounts receivable (money owed to the business) and accounts payable (money owed by the business) should be prepared to show the business's outstanding debts and obligations.
  • Inventory Records: For a specialty food truck festivals business, maintaining accurate inventory records is crucial. Potential buyers will want to see detailed information about the business's food and beverage inventory, including its value and turnover.

Additionally, it is important to prepare a comprehensive financial forecast that outlines the business's projected revenues, expenses, and cash flow for the future. This will help potential buyers assess the business's growth potential and make informed decisions about its future performance.

Overall, preparing detailed financial records is essential for selling a specialty food truck festivals business. These records provide transparency and credibility, giving potential buyers the confidence to invest in the business and ensuring a smooth and successful sales process.

Obtain business valuation from professionals

Before selling your specialty food truck festivals business, it is essential to obtain a business valuation from professionals. This valuation will provide you with an accurate understanding of the worth of your business, taking into account various factors such as assets, revenue, and market trends. Here are the steps to take when obtaining a business valuation for your Gourmet Wheel Gatherings:

  • Hire a Certified Business Appraiser: Look for a certified business appraiser who has experience in valuing businesses in the food and events industry. They will have the expertise to assess the unique aspects of your business and provide an accurate valuation.
  • Provide Detailed Financial Information: Prepare all financial documents related to your business, including profit and loss statements, balance sheets, tax returns, and any other relevant financial records. This information will be crucial for the appraiser to assess the financial health of your business.
  • Consider Market Trends: The appraiser will take into account current market trends in the specialty food truck festivals industry. They will analyze factors such as consumer demand, competition, and industry growth to determine the market value of your business.
  • Assess Business Assets: The appraiser will evaluate the tangible and intangible assets of your business, including equipment, inventory, intellectual property, and customer relationships. This assessment will contribute to the overall valuation of your business.
  • Review Comparable Sales: The appraiser may also review comparable sales of similar specialty food truck festivals businesses to benchmark the valuation of your business. This comparative analysis will provide insights into the market value of your business.
  • Receive a Comprehensive Valuation Report: Once the appraisal process is complete, you will receive a comprehensive valuation report outlining the assessed value of your Gourmet Wheel Gatherings business. This report will be a valuable tool when entering negotiations with potential buyers.

Obtaining a business valuation from professionals is a critical step in the process of selling your specialty food truck festivals business. It will provide you with a clear understanding of the value of your business and empower you to make informed decisions during the selling process.

Plan for a smooth transfer of assets

When selling a specialty food truck festivals business like Gourmet Wheel Gatherings, it's essential to plan for a smooth transfer of assets to ensure a seamless transition for the new owner. This involves careful consideration of the business's physical assets, intellectual property, contracts, and financial records.

Physical Assets: The first step in planning for the transfer of physical assets is to create a comprehensive inventory of all equipment, furniture, and fixtures used in the operation of the food truck festivals. This includes items such as tents, tables, chairs, signage, and any kitchen equipment used by the vendors. It's important to ensure that all physical assets are in good working condition and properly maintained to maximize their value during the sale.

Intellectual Property: Gourmet Wheel Gatherings may have developed unique branding, marketing materials, and event concepts that are considered intellectual property. It's crucial to document and transfer ownership of these assets to the new owner, including trademarks, logos, and any proprietary event planning processes or strategies. This will protect the brand identity and ensure that the new owner can continue to operate the business under the same name and with the same level of professionalism.

Contracts: The business may have existing contracts with vendors, sponsors, or event venues that need to be transferred or renegotiated as part of the sale. It's important to review all contracts and agreements to determine the rights and obligations of each party and ensure that the new owner can seamlessly take over these relationships. This may involve obtaining consent from the other parties involved or drafting new agreements to reflect the change in ownership.

Financial Records: A thorough review of the business's financial records is essential to assess its value and ensure a smooth transfer of assets. This includes organizing and documenting all income and expenses, tax filings, and any outstanding debts or liabilities. Providing clear and accurate financial records to potential buyers will instill confidence in the business's profitability and help facilitate a successful sale.

Summary: Planning for a smooth transfer of assets is a critical aspect of selling a specialty food truck festivals business like Gourmet Wheel Gatherings. By carefully documenting and organizing physical assets, intellectual property, contracts, and financial records, the seller can ensure a seamless transition for the new owner and maximize the value of the business. This proactive approach will help build trust with potential buyers and facilitate a successful sale process.
